Chocolate of the Day:

2 pieces
Polo Dolce
Aztec Chile (Cinnamon, Ground Chiles, and Pumpkin Seeds)
Good + - Very Good
Weight: 1.5 oz. (42.5 g.)/6 oz. (170 g.) total 8-piece box
Calories: 218 calories for 2 pieces/tiles (estimate)
Cost: $ (don't have receipt)
Purchased from: Poco Dolce, in San Francisco, CA


These Bittersweet Chocolate Tiles, topped with Grey Sea Salt, had just the right amount of spicy burn for me. Enough to be interesting, without being overwhelming. The pumpkin seed pieces also provided a nice texture and taste counterpoint for the chiles. Perfect choice for Day #2 of Chocolate and Spicy Theme Week.

Chocolate of the Day:

2 small squares (2/15 bar)
World Market/Cost Plus Inc.
Chipotle Chili Dark Chocolate (bar)
Good +
Weight: .4 oz. (11.3 g.)/3 oz. (85 g.) total bar
Calories: 58.6 calories in 2 small squares (2/15 of bar)
Cost: $1.99 total bar
Purchased from: World Market, in Mountain View, CA

The chipotle chili pepper in this reasonably priced, 64% cacao dark bar produced a faintly smoky chili flavor up front and a gradually increasing heat at the finish.

Welcome to Day #1 of Chocolate and Spicy Week.

Chocolate of the Day:
3/5 bar
Safeway Select
Milk Chocolate with Nibbed Hazelnuts (bar)
Good +
Weight: 2.1 oz. (60 g.)/ 3.5 oz. (100 g.) total bar
Calories: 327 calories for 3/5 bar
Cost: $2.00 (sale)
Purchased from: Safeway, in Palo Alto, CA

This bar was an authentic mix of milk chocolate and ground and nibbed* hazelnuts. It had a very slight mealy texture to it, due to the small hazelnut pieces, but tasted fine. It probably would be good melted over vanilla ice cream, with a dash of Frangelico (hazelnut flavored) liqueur.

And there was what I call the big bar challenge. I was planning to eat only a little bit...(Chocolate stories that begin like this rarely end well.) I unwrapped this large bar when I was very hungry. Rookie mistake. Enough said.

Today marked the end of (Day #7 of) Chocolate and Hazelnut Theme Week.

* While this is the first time I've seen word "Nibbed" used this way, it made sense. Nibs are small pieces or points of items, e.g. a nib is a corner of a pillow. Cacao beans, processed and ground into small bits, are called nibs, or cacao nibs.

Chocolate of the Day:
1/3 bar
Blanxart
Chocolate con Leche Avellanas (bar)
Good +
Weight: .56 oz. (15.9 g.)/ 1.7 oz. (48 g.) in total bar
Calories: 96 calories (estimate) for 1/3 bar
Cost: $2.99 for 1 bar
Purchased from: (deli)

This morning I traveled to Spain -- well at least I pretended to -- for Day #6 of Chocolate and Hazelnut Theme Week. This Milk Chocolate with Hazelnuts bar hails from Blanxart, based in Barcelona, Spain.

I hope to travel to Barcelona some day. It certainly sounds like an interesting food and chocolate city. Blanxart got its start there in 1954. At that time, the company's distinctive mark and logotype were developed based on an Arts and Professions image in the Barcelona History Museum --  chosen in part because it reflected the company’s philosophy of carefully crafting chocolates.

Chocolate of the Day:
1.5 oz. serving
Coco Delice Fine Chocolates
Caramelized Chocolate Hazelnuts
Very Good +
Weight: 1.5 oz. (42 g.)/ 6 oz. (169 g.) in total package/bag
Calories: 217 calories (estimate)
Cost: $(no receipt)
Purchased from: Coco Delice at Chocolate Salon event in San Francisco, CA, last month

Whole hazelnuts (lightly toasted, if I'm not mistaken), a thin layer of dark chocolate, and cocoa powder. I found myself so happy to bite into a chocolate and taste something other than sugar. These well-executed caramelized chocolate hazelnuts from Coco Delice had just the right amount of sweetness for my taste.

Today was Day #3 of Chocolate and Hazelnut Theme Week.
